GARDAI have conducted an operation in east Limerick targeting the sale / supply of drugs and anti-social behaviour in a village.

Uniform and plainclothes officers descended on Cappamore on the afternoon of Thursday, March 19 and carried out a series of raids.

A video, which has been widely shared on social media, shows gardai searching a green area in a housing estate. It also purportedly shows gardai apprehending a man who is on the ground.

A garda spokesperson confirmed they searched two residential properties in Cappamore. 

“Quantities of cannabis and cocaine were seized. No arrests have been made at this time.

"Investigations are ongoing,” said a garda spokesperson.
